In this episode, Jesse and Andrew break down the real cost of fishing, the skill behind light line fishing records, and why local knowledge beats generic fishing advice every time. They cover fishing gear costs, water clarity, sharp hooks, fishing lines and leaders, and bust the myth that big baits always catch big fish. From Ontario fishing pressure to new fishing gear innovations coming in 2026, this episode delivers practical fishing tips, real fishing stories, and advice you can actually use.
